A lesser adaptation of the Robert Louis Stevenson novel from Monogram Studios, which was better known for gangster films and westerns. McDowall comes to claim an inheritance from his uncle, only to be nabbed and sold off into slavery. He is saved by adventurer O'Herlihy, and both take up
with England, making their way across the Scottish countryside to claim McDowall's rightful dues. The film is too slow-paced for what should be exciting material. However, the photography is excellent, giving the film a highly polished look.
